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:META) Shares Sold by Aubrey Capital Management Ltd

Aubrey Capital Management Ltd decreased its position in Meta Platforms, Inc. (NASDAQ:METAFree Report) by 1.3%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 7,700 shares of the social networking company’s stock after selling 100 shares during the period. Meta Platforms comprises about 1.7% of Aubrey Capital Management Ltd’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 16th biggest holding. Aubrey Capital Management Ltd’s holdings in Meta Platforms were worth $4,509,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Meta Platforms Profile

(Free Report)

Meta Platforms, Inc engages in the development of products that enable people to connect and share with friends and family through mobile devices, personal computers, virtual reality headsets, and wearables worldwide. It operates in two segments, Family of Apps and Reality Labs. The Family of Apps segment offers Facebook, which enables people to share, discuss, discover, and connect with interests; Instagram, a community for sharing photos, videos, and private messages, as well as feed, stories, reels, video, live, and shops; Messenger, a messaging application for people to connect with friends, family, communities, and businesses across platforms and devices through text, audio, and video calls; and WhatsApp, a messaging application that is used by people and businesses to communicate and transact privately.
